BackgroundCheck.run
Search For

Todd D Segal, 44Olympia, WA

Todd Segal Phones & Addresses

Lacey, WA   

558 Central Way, Kirkland, WA 98033    425-3761165    425-8225946   

15817 90Th St, Redmond, WA 98052    425-3761165   

Seattle, WA   

Bothell, WA   

Calabasas, CA   

Berkeley, CA   

Work

Company: Microsoft corporation Address: 1 Microsoft Way, Redmond, WA 98052 Phones: 425-8828080 Position: Ce developer lead Industries: Prepackaged Software

Mentions for Todd D Segal

Todd Segal resumes & CV records

Resumes

Todd Segal Photo 24

Todd Segal

Todd Segal Photo 25

Todd Segal

Todd Segal Photo 26

Todd Segal

Todd Segal Photo 27

Todd Segal

Publications & IP owners

Us Patents

Automatic Provisioning Based On Communication Network Connectivity And Characteristics

US Patent:
2009015, Jun 18, 2009
Filed:
Dec 13, 2007
Appl. No.:
11/955548
Inventors:
David Franklin - Seattle WA, US
Todd D. Segal - Seattle WA, US
Arthur K.T. Lam - Seattle WA, US
Henry Y.T. Chen - Snoqualmie WA, US
Assignee:
Microsoft Corporation - Redmond WA
International Classification:
H04Q 7/22
G06F 15/16
US Classification:
4554352, 709227, 709228
Abstract:
A communication device and/or applications capable of facilitating communication through different networks are automatically provisioned based on recognition of network environment including network connectivity and characteristics. A user's multiple identities for different networks with varying capabilities and features are accommodated by detecting and prioritizing available network(s), then provisioning the device to enable the user to communicate through one or more of those networks. Communication types and media may vary depending on network type such as cellular, VOIP, and so on. The device may be configured to scan for new networks automatically periodically or based on location change, time change, etc.

Multi-Purpose Input Using Remote Control

US Patent:
2009021, Aug 27, 2009
Filed:
Feb 26, 2008
Appl. No.:
12/037550
Inventors:
Todd D. Segal - Seattle WA, US
David L. Franklin - Seattle WA, US
Assignee:
MICROSOFT CORPORATION - Redmond WA
International Classification:
G06F 3/02
US Classification:
345169
Abstract:
Systems and methods for inputting text and commands to an electronic device using a remote control device. One method includes displaying a first grid on a display device, wherein at least one cell in the first grid represents alphanumeric characters and at least one cell represents an operation function. The method includes receiving a first input from the remote control device that identifies a first cell that includes first alphanumeric characters, and displaying a second grid in front of the first grid such that the second grid including a plurality of cells, with each cell representing the first alphanumeric characters. The method also includes receiving a second input from the remote control device that identifies a specific alphanumeric character within the second grid, and displaying the identified alphanumeric character on the display device.

Provision Of Location-Based Advertising

US Patent:
2010013, Jun 3, 2010
Filed:
Dec 3, 2008
Appl. No.:
12/327724
Inventors:
Alexander T. Bussmann - Toronto, CA
Joseph Figueroa - Kirkland WA, US
Todd Segal - Seattle WA, US
Assignee:
MICROSOFT CORPORATION - Redmond WA
International Classification:
G06Q 30/00
G06Q 40/00
G06Q 90/00
US Classification:
705 1449, 705 37
Abstract:
The provision of location-based advertising services is disclosed. One disclosed embodiment provides a method of operating a location-based advertising server. The method comprises receiving from each of a plurality of advertising publishers an item of advertising content associated with a bounded area defined in a geographic region, and also receiving from each advertising publisher a bid for payment for distributing the advertising publisher's item of advertising content to devices. The method then comprises receiving from a device a request for advertising content associated with the bounded area, and sending an item of advertising content associated with a highest bid to the device.

Application Programming Interface For User Interface Creation

US Patent:
2011007, Mar 24, 2011
Filed:
Sep 18, 2009
Appl. No.:
12/562401
Inventors:
Todd Segal - Seattle WA, US
Jeffrey Michael MacDuff - Kirkland WA, US
Michael Matteson - Bellevue WA, US
Ritwik Tewari - Woodinville WA, US
Brett Robinson - Seattle WA, US
Prakash Ajay Kumar Suri - Sammamish WA, US
David Shoemaker - Monroe WA, US
Xiangying Ma - Issaquah WA, US
Assignee:
MICROSOFT CORPORATION - Redmond WA
International Classification:
G06F 3/048
US Classification:
715763, 715760
Abstract:
Various embodiments related to an application programming interface for user interface creation are disclosed herein. For example, one disclosed embodiment provides an application programming interface, embodied on one or more data-holding subsystems, comprising user interface creation services for intermediately defining a user interface including one or more user interface elements as declarative extensible markup language data. The application programming interface further comprises compiler services for providing aspects of the declarative extensible markup language data to one or more compilers for compilation into two or more different machine code implementations, where each machine code implementation is natively executable without a virtual machine by a different hardware platform to present the user interface intermediately defined as declarative extensible markup language data.

NOTICE: You may not use BackgroundCheck or the information it provides to make decisions about employment, credit, housing or any other purpose that would require Fair Credit Reporting Act (FCRA) compliance. BackgroundCheck is not a Consumer Reporting Agency (CRA) as defined by the FCRA and does not provide consumer reports.